The Contemporary Reader of Gender and Fat Studies is a comprehensive and authoritative reference work that delves into the intricate intersections between Gender and Fat Studies, exploring the complex relationships and dynamics between these two fields. This essential resource comprises over 20 chapters authored by a diverse range of international contributors, each offering unique perspectives and insights. The Reader is organized into five key themes: theorizing gender and fat, narrating gender and fat, historicizing gender and fat, institutions and public policy, health and medicine, popular culture and media, and resistance.

This intersectional approach highlights the ways in which gender and fat are interconnected with a multitude of other structures, forms of oppression, and identities, including race, ethnicity, sexualities, age, nationalities, disabilities, religion, and class. By examining these intersections, the Reader provides a rich and nuanced understanding of the experiences of individuals who are marginalized and oppressed based on their gender and fatness.

The Contemporary Reader of Gender and Fat Studies is an invaluable resource for scholars and advanced students in Gender Studies, Sexuality Studies, Sociology, Body Studies, Cultural Studies, Psychology, and Health.
